Kalbalu is a Rural village located in Anekal, Bengaluru-urban, Karnataka.
The total population of Kalbalu is 1,979.
Kalbalu village comprises 554 households.
The literacy rate in Kalbalu is 78.1%. Among the literate population of 1,376, there are 951 literate males and 425 literate females.
In Kalbalu, there are 1,230 males and 749 females, with a sex ratio of 609 females per 1000 males.
There are 217 children (11% of population), comprising 103 boys and 114 girls.
The total number of workers in Kalbalu is 1,201, with 1,171 main workers and 30 marginal workers.
In Kalbalu, there are 551 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(285 males, 266 females) and 124 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(65 males, 59 females).
Kalbalu is located in Karnataka state, Bengaluru-urban district, and falls under Anekal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 613150 and LGD code is 613150.
